Cosgrove Wins Third Term as Branford First Selectman

With a strong show of support, Republican Jamie Cosgrove won a third term as Branford's first selectman in the 2017 municipal election on Nov. 7, besting Democratic opponent Lynda Mollow. Unofficial results as the polls closed on Election Night put Cosgrove over the top with 4,226 votes to a count of 2,714 for Mollow.

Cosgrove returns to the Board of Selectmen with his three-time Republican running mate, Joe Higgins, who received an unofficial total of 3,432 total votes on election night to win a third term as selectman.

Mollow's Democratic running mate, Jack Ahern, was also re-elected as selectman by an unofficial total of 3,405 votes. Ahern will serve his second term on the three-person Board of Selectman.
